Transaction 62627e2383a1b78d24f11c48c31ff87686cc5dee83b477bf274ebda01ab891cf

20 Input
2 Outputs
  • 62627e2383a1b78d24f11c48c31ff87686cc5dee83b477bf274ebda01ab891cf:0
  • value  218100100
    address  1BtSE7AXX5RuRRcnbhiM3qBwMhEYwxqBsm
  • 62627e2383a1b78d24f11c48c31ff87686cc5dee83b477bf274ebda01ab891cf:1
  • value  73937083
    address  33obNrQcEF2C2qiahED3YqS4E1kkgBGX77